About 32 Droxford Crescent
32 Droxford Crescent is a three-bedroom detached house in Tadley (RG26 3BA). It has a recorded floor area of 111 m² (around 1195 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band E. The latest certificate (April 2025)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in April 2012 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81).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
Most recent transfer was July 2025 at £465,000 — fresh data.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 75% of similar EPCs). Across 2007–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 2.9%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£389/sq ft) was about 52.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
